Matt Musico

Matt is a 25 year old college admissions counselor and has been involved in baseball his entire life. He's had many different relationships with sports; he played through college and was invited to a professional tryout, grew up a diehard Mets fan, and has his bachelor's and master's degree in Sport Management. He would eventually like to turn sports writing into his full-time profession.
